What they do

A Recruiter works for a company or organization to recruit qualified candidates for open positions, or works with a recruiting agency to identify candidates and match jobseekers with job placements. May specialize in recruiting professionals in a particular industry, or specialize in recruiting at colleges.

Job Description

We are looking for a detail-oriented recruiting specialist to support hiring efforts while building strong partnerships with operational leaders. This role focuses on attracting talent, delivering a positive candidate journey, and using market insight and hiring data to improve results. The ideal candidate brings a proactive approach to sourcing and can manage multiple openings across locations in a fast-paced service environment.
Responsibilities:
  • Collaborate with department and site leaders to shape effective hiring plans aligned with workforce needs.
  • Identify and connect with passive candidates with relevant experience through targeted outreach, networking, and modern sourcing channels.
  • Oversee the end-to-end recruitment process, from intake discussions and candidate screening through offer coordination and onboarding support.
  • Maintain a high-quality candidate experience by ensuring timely communication, organized follow-up, and a well-structured hiring process.
  • Review recruiting metrics and pipeline data to improve efficiency, strengthen decision-making, and refine talent acquisition strategies.
  • Represent the organization in the market by strengthening employer visibility and promoting career opportunities within the hospitality and service space.
  • Support recruiting operations across multiple locations while balancing high-volume hiring demands and changing priorities.
